What are the legal restrictions on cross-border transactions and digital wallets?

Under Indian law, cross-border transactions related to online betting are heavily regulated. The Foreign Exchange Management Act (FEMA) restricts the transfer of funds for gambling purposes, making international transactions potentially illegal or subject to strict reporting requirements. Digital wallets that facilitate cross-border transactions must adhere to RBI’s guidelines, including KYC (Know Your Customer) and AML (Anti-Money Laundering) protocols.

For instance, wallets that do not comply with these standards or lack proper licensing from Indian authorities cannot be used for depositing funds into gambling platforms. This legal landscape underscores the importance of choosing wallets and payment methods that are explicitly compliant with regional laws.

Bank transfer options tailored to Indian banking regulations

What are the most reliable bank transfer methods for Basswin users under RBI guidelines?

Bank transfers such as NEFT (National Electronic Funds Transfer), RTGS (Real Time Gross Settlement), and IMPS (Immediate Payment Service) are highly reliable and compliant with RBI guidelines. These methods are widely used for online transactions due to their security, speed, and transparency.

NEFT and RTGS are suitable for larger transactions, with RTGS offering real-time settlement, while IMPS provides instant transfer capabilities suitable for smaller amounts. All three methods require users to complete KYC verification with their bank accounts, ensuring compliance with regional laws.

How do NEFT, RTGS, and IMPS differ in regulatory compliance and user convenience?

Method Transaction Limit Settlement Time Regulatory Compliance Usability
NEFT No minimum; Rs. 2 lakh maximum per transaction Within 2 hours; typically same day RBI regulated; KYC required Widely accessible via bank portals and ATMs
RTGS Minimum Rs. 2 lakh; no upper limit Within 30 minutes to 1 hour RBI regulated; KYC required Mostly used for large sums; available at bank branches
IMPS Up to Rs. 2 lakh per transaction Instant RBI regulated; mobile-friendly Highly convenient for everyday transfers

What are the limitations and reporting requirements for prepaid cards in the regional context?

Prepaid cards in India are subject to transaction limits, typically Rs. 10,000 per month unless KYC is completed for higher limits. Transactions above certain thresholds require reporting and documentation to prevent misuse. Card providers must also comply with AML policies, ensuring transparency of fund sources.

For example, reloadable prepaid cards issued by authorized banks facilitate compliance with these limits and reporting standards.
